Blackened Ahi Hawaiian Recipe. Ahi is Hawaii's prized fish - yellow fin tuna caught in deep Pacific waters. People in the Islands love it raw as sashimi, seared on the edges, blackened, or cut into bite size pieces and seasoned in a famous local dish known as poke. Fresh ahi should have a deep red color, firm texture and a glistening surface.

Pan-seared ahi tuna is easy to make in under 10 minutes. It can be an appetizer or a main course. Season sushi-grade ahi tuna with blackened seasoning. The seasoning mix creates a spicy crust on the tuna. Add more cayenne pepper to the seasoning mix to increase the heat. Sear the tuna in a hot skillet for no more than 30 seconds per side.

Heat the olive oil in a nonstick skillet over high heat and sear the ahi for 15 to 30 seconds on each side for rare, 1 minute on each side for medium-rare, or to the desired doneness. Remove the ahi and cut into 20 thin slices. For each serving, arrange 5 slices of ahi in a fan, pinwheel, or cross shape on the plate.
